Workers in Hong Kong prepare to repair a building facade by wrapping it in light-weight, ultra flexible bamboo scaffolding.
Hong Kong, 2015

Shot in Black and White Film, some grain and small imperfections characteristic of this medium makes every image unique.

This print is produced using archival inks on Hahnemühle Photo Rag, a gallery-standard paper 100% cotton, which is one of the world's most popular papers. Hahnemühle has been making high-quality art papers for centuries, and photographers love it for its quality and archival longevity. The result is a luxurious print with a soft matte texture and exceptional detail. The colours of this stunning fine art print will look just as vibrant as the original, even after 100 years.
